from __future__ import annotations
import os
import sys
import json
import math
import shutil
import typing as t
import logging
import tempfile
import contextlib
from pathlib import Path
from simple_di import inject
from simple_di import Provide
from bentoml import load
from ._internal.utils import reserve_free_port
from ._internal.resource import CpuResource
from ._internal.utils.circus import create_standalone_arbiter
from ._internal.utils.analytics import track_serve
from ._internal.configuration.containers import BentoMLContainer
log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)
SCRIPT_RUNNER = "bentoml_cli.worker.runner"
SCRIPT_API_SERVER = "bentoml_cli.worker.http_api_server"
SCRIPT_DEV_API_SERVER = "bentoml_cli.worker.http_dev_api_server"
API_SERVER = "api_server"
RUNNER = "runner"
@inject
def ensure_prometheus_dir(
directory: str = Provide[BentoMLContainer.prometheus_multiproc_dir],
clean: bool = True,
use_alternative: bool = True,
) -> str:
try:
path = Path(directory)
if path.exists():
if not path.is_dir() or any(path.iterdir()):
if clean:
shutil.rmtree(str(path))
path.mkdir()
return str(path.absolute())
else:
raise RuntimeError(
"Prometheus multiproc directory {} is not empty".format(path)
)
else:
return str(path.absolute())
else:
path.mkdir(parents=True)
return str(path.absolute())
except shutil.Error as e:
if not use_alternative:
raise RuntimeError(
f"Failed to clean the prometheus multiproc directory {directory}: {e}"
)
except OSError as e:
if not use_alternative:
raise RuntimeError(
f"Failed to create the prometheus multiproc directory {directory}: {e}"
)
assert use_alternative
alternative = tempfile.mkdtemp()
logger.warning(
f"Failed to ensure the prometheus multiproc directory {directory}, "
f"using alternative: {alternative}",
)
BentoMLContainer.prometheus_multiproc_dir.set(alternative)
return alternative
MAX_AF_UNIX_PATH_LENGTH = 103
@inject
def start_runner_server(
bento_identifier: str,
working_dir: str,
runner_name: str,
port: int | None = None,
host: str | None = None,
backlog: int =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.backlog],
) -> None:
"""
Experimental API for serving a BentoML runner.
"""
working_dir = os.path.realpath(os.path.expanduser(working_dir))
svc = load(bento_identifier, working_dir=working_dir, standalone_load=True)
from circus.sockets import CircusSocket # type: ignore
from circus.watcher import Watcher # type: ignore
watchers: t.List[Watcher] = []
circus_socket_map: t.Dict[str, CircusSocket] = {}
uds_path = None
ensure_prometheus_dir()
with contextlib.ExitStack() as port_stack:
for runner in svc.runners:
if runner.name == runner_name:
if port is None:
port = port_stack.enter_context(reserve_free_port())
if host is None:
host = "127.0.0.1"
circus_socket_map[runner.name] = CircusSocket(
name=runner.name,
host=host,
port=port,
backlog=backlog,
)
watchers.append(
Watcher(
name=f"{RUNNER}_{runner.name}",
cmd=sys.executable,
args=[
"-m",
SCRIPT_RUNNER,
bento_identifier,
"--runner-name",
runner.name,
"--fd",
f"$(circus.sockets.{runner.name})",
"--working-dir",
working_dir,
"--no-access-log",
"--worker-id",
"$(circus.wid)",
],
copy_env=True,
stop_children=True,
use_sockets=True,
working_dir=working_dir,
numprocesses=runner.scheduled_worker_count,
)
)
break
else:
raise ValueError(
f"Runner {runner_name} not found in the service: `{bento_identifier}`, "
f"available runners: {[r.name for r in svc.runners]}"
)
arbiter = create_standalone_arbiter(
watchers=watchers,
sockets=list(circus_socket_map.values()),
)
with track_serve(svc, production=True, component=RUNNER):
try:
arbiter.start(
cb=lambda _: logger.info( # type: ignore
'Starting RunnerServer from "%s"\n running on http://%s:%s (Press CTRL+C to quit)',
bento_identifier,
host,
port,
),
)
finally:
if uds_path is not None:
shutil.rmtree(uds_path)
@inject
def start_http_server(
bento_identifier: str,
runner_map: t.Dict[str, str],
working_dir: str,
port: int =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.port],
host: str =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.host],
backlog: int =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.backlog],
api_workers: int | None = None,
ssl_certfile: str | None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.certfile],
ssl_keyfile: str | None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.keyfile],
ssl_keyfile_password: str
| None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.keyfile_password],
ssl_version: int | None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.version],
ssl_cert_reqs: int
| None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.cert_reqs],
ssl_ca_certs: str | None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.ca_certs],
ssl_ciphers: str | None = Provide[BentoMLContainer.api_server_config.ssl.ciphers],
) -> None:
working_dir = os.path.realpath(os.path.expanduser(working_dir))
svc = load(bento_identifier, working_dir=working_dir, standalone_load=True)
runner_requirements = {runner.name for runner in svc.runners}
if not runner_requirements.issubset(set(runner_map)):
raise ValueError(
f"{bento_identifier} requires runners {runner_requirements}, but only "
f"{set(runner_map)} are provided"
)
from circus.sockets import CircusSocket # type: ignore
from circus.watcher import Watcher # type: ignore
watchers: t.List[Watcher] = []
circus_socket_map: t.Dict[str, CircusSocket] = {}
uds_path = None
prometheus_dir = ensure_prometheus_dir()
logger.debug("Runner map: %s", runner_map)
circus_socket_map["_bento_api_server"] = CircusSocket(
name="_bento_api_server",
host=host,
port=port,
backlog=backlog,
)
args: list[str | int] = [
"-m",
SCRIPT_API_SERVER,
bento_identifier,
"--fd",
"$(circus.sockets._bento_api_server)",
"--runner-map",
json.dumps(runner_map),
"--working-dir",
working_dir,
"--backlog",
f"{backlog}",
"--worker-id",
"$(CIRCUS.WID)",
"--prometheus-dir",
prometheus_dir,
]
# Add optional SSL args if they exist
if ssl_certfile:
args.extend(["--ssl-certfile", str(ssl_certfile)])
if ssl_keyfile:
args.extend(["--ssl-keyfile", str(ssl_keyfile)])
if ssl_keyfile_password:
args.extend(["--ssl-keyfile-password", ssl_keyfile_password])
if ssl_ca_certs:
args.extend(["--ssl-ca-certs", str(ssl_ca_certs)])
# match with default uvicorn values.
if ssl_version:
args.extend(["--ssl-version", int(ssl_version)])
if ssl_cert_reqs:
args.extend(["--ssl-cert-reqs", int(ssl_cert_reqs)])
if ssl_ciphers:
args.extend(["--ssl-ciphers", ssl_ciphers])
watchers.append(
Watcher(
name=API_SERVER,
cmd=sys.executable,
args=args,
copy_env=True,
numprocesses=api_workers or math.ceil(CpuResource.from_system()),
stop_children=True,
use_sockets=True,
working_dir=working_dir,
)
)
arbiter = create_standalone_arbiter(
watchers=watchers,
sockets=list(circus_socket_map.values()),
)
with track_serve(svc, production=True, component=API_SERVER):
try:
arbiter.start(
cb=lambda _: logger.info( # type: ignore
f'Starting bare Bento API server from "{bento_identifier}" '
f"running on http://{host}:{port} (Press CTRL+C to quit)"
),
)
finally:
if uds_path is not None:
shutil.rmtree(uds_path)
